What is Our Lady of the Lake University known for?

The university was the first San Antonio institution of higher education to receive regional accreditation, and its Worden School of Social Service is the oldest school of Social Work in Texas.

What GPA is required for OLLU?

Grade and test score requirements for students who opt to submit test SAT/ACT scores: For students with a 2.5 or higher grade point average (on a four-point scale), OLLU requires a minimum total score of 840 on the Evidence-Based Reading, Writing and Mathematics sections of the SAT or a 15 composite score on the ACT.
